David Grubin, a renowned producer and director, came into this world on January 26, 1944, in the state of New Jersey, United States of America.
He is a highly accomplished individual, recognized for his work on various notable projects, including the long-running documentary series American Experience, which debuted in 1988.
Grubin's impressive body of work also includes the documentary series The Secret Life of the Brain, which was first released in 2002.
In addition to these notable productions, Grubin has also been involved in the creation of Smithsonian World, a documentary series that premiered in 1984.
